Place in Styria, Austria
St. Barbara im Mürztal is since 2015 a town in Styria, Austria, with 6.726 inhabitants (1 January 2016) in the judicial district Mürzzuschlag and in the political district Bruck-Mürzzuschlag in Styria. As part of the municipality of structural reforms in Styria, the municipality, which was founded January 1, 2015 formed by the merger of the independent municipalities: Mitterdorf im Murztal, Veitsch und Wartberg im Mürztal.This based on Styrian municipal structure Reform Act, StGsrG.In this case, no major part of one of the (three) remote communities used as a new name, but only the district named "Mürztal" (Murtal). The new society is named after the patron saint of miners, St. Barbara. A church dedicated to St. Barbara was built in 1986 in what is now the district Mitterdorf. .... Learn more at Wikipedia
The city lies on the southern railway line, has two train stations in the ÖBB ( "Mitterdorf - Veitsch" or "Wartberg im Mürztal") and available at Semmering Schnellstraße S 6 (road exit "Mitterdorf"). The city can also be accessed via L 102 (Veitscherstraße) from Turnau or via L 118 (Semmering Begleitstraße) from Kindberg and Krieglach. Since 07/18/2016, a bus Mürztaler transport run from Kapfenberg and connects all three districts: Route 85 (Pretal-) Gross-Veitsch - (Dorf-Veitsch-) Niederaigen - Mitterdorf im Murztal - Wartberg im Murztal station.
